Enabling Signature Capture from Customer

Selecting this option and activating it for the point of sale requires the customer to enter a signature on the customer display before processing a transaction. 

E-Signatures or Digital Signatures

To enable, navigate to Settings > POS Profiles. Under the field POS Settings, there is a Capture Digital Signature option. Select the option and Save.

If you just enable this option, it will only require a signature on Voids or Returns. If you would like to enable it for specific transactions or specific payment methods (like Credit), read the next section.

Important Note

Whenever a change is made to the POS Profile, you must retrieve master data.

Adding Signature Buttons

Next, you will need to create buttons in order to activate and deactivate the feature on the POS. Go to Settings > Button Configurations and Edit your preferred layout. You can filter the buttons through Type > Function. There are three available functions to use for this setup:

  1. Activate Mandatory Signature On Receipt (enables the signature to be required)
  2. Deactivate Mandatory Signature On Receipt (disables the signature requirement)
  3. Switch Mandatory Signature On Receipt (toggles between it being enabled and disabled)

If you want to require a signature only on certain transactions, you can make a button for “Activate Mandatory Signature on Receipt”. This allows the cashier to choose when they want to capture the signature.

If you want to capture a signature on all transactions, you can add the “Activate Mandatory Signature on Receipt” function to your total button.

If you only want to capture signatures on Credit transactions, for example, then you can add the “Activate Mandatory Signature on Receipt” to your credit button like so:

Once the buttons have been added, Save your configuration. Your point of sale is now ready to capture signatures.

Important Note

Using a touchscreen customer display is preferred. However, customers can also use a mouse plugged into the same terminal to sign.
